Ingredients You’ll Need

Let’s celebrate these cookies for what they are: a short, sweet list of ingredients that each serve a big purpose! Every component adds a signature flavor, texture, or lift—proving that sometimes, less really is more when it comes to baking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ies.

  • Almond Paste (8 ounces): This is the star of the show, delivering deep almond richness and the cookies’ chewy texture—make sure to use almond paste, not marzipan!
  • Granulated Sugar (1/2 cup): Balances the strong almond flavor and ensures a tender, crisp edge.
  • Powdered Sugar (1/4 cup): Dissolves easily and helps keep the cookies soft and melt-in-your-mouth.
  • Salt (1/4 teaspoon): Just a pinch heightens all the flavors and keeps the sweetness in check.
  • Egg Whites, Room Temperature (2 large): Provide structure and bind everything together for that signature chewy bite.
  • Almond Extract (1/2 teaspoon): Doubles down on almond aroma and gives the cookies an extra flavor punch.
  • Sliced Almonds (optional, for topping): For a little crunch and a pretty, rustic finish.
  • Powdered Sugar (optional, for dusting): Adds a classic bakery look and a subtle sweetness on top.

How to Make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ies

Step 1: Prepare Your Baking Sheet

Start by preheating your oven to 325°F (160°C) and lining a baking sheet with parchment paper. This helps ensure your cookies come off effortlessly after baking and prevents any sticking, keeping those beautiful edges perfectly intact.

Step 2: Blend the Dough

Break the almond paste into small chunks and place them in the bowl of a food processor. Add the granulated sugar, powdered sugar, and salt. Pulse everything together until the almond paste is evenly blended with the sugars, forming a fine, crumbly mixture. This step ensures that every cookie bursts with almond flavor and just the right sweetness.

Step 3: Add Wet Ingredients

Add the egg whites and almond extract to your almond-sugar mixture. Pulse again until a smooth, sticky dough forms. Don’t worry—it will be tacky, and it should be! This is what creates that dreamy soft & chewy texture in your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ies.

Step 4: Shape the Cookies

Using a cookie scoop, or lightly damp hands to prevent sticking, form the dough into generous 1-inch balls. Arrange them on your prepared baking sheet, spacing about 2 inches apart. At this point, you can gently press a few sliced almonds onto each cookie for an artisanal look and extra crunch.

Step 5: Bake

Slide your tray into the preheated oven and bake for 18 to 20 minutes, or until the edges are just turning golden while the centers remain soft and pillowy. Resist the urge to overbake—these cookies should be beautifully chewy! Let them cool completely on the baking sheet; they continue to set as they rest.

Step 6: Finish and Enjoy

Once cool, give your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ies a gentle dusting of powdered sugar, if you like. This last touch adds a bit of classic charm and turns every bite into pure delight. Now, all that’s left to do is savor and share!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ies store beautifully for up to five days when kept in an airtight container at room temperature. Their chewy texture actually improves a bit on the second day, making them a wonderful candidate for prepping in advance.

Freezing

If you want to stash away a batch for future cravings, you’re in luck. Let the cookies cool completely, then freeze them in a single layer before transferring to a freezer-safe bag or container. They’ll keep their luscious texture for up to two months—just thaw at room temperature whenever the urge strikes!

Reheating

While these cookies are delicious straight from the container, a quick reheat can bring back their just-baked magic. Pop a cookie in the microwave for 8-10 seconds or warm several on a parchment-lined baking sheet in a low oven for 3–5 minutes. The result? Soft and fragrant, just like day one.

FAQs

Can I use marzipan instead of almond paste?

It’s best to stick with almond paste for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ies—marzipan has more sugar and less almond, which will change both texture and flavor. If you only have marzipan, you can try it in a pinch, but expect a sweeter, less chewy cookie.

Do I really need a food processor?

A food processor makes things super easy by ensuring the almond paste and sugars blend perfectly, but you can use a stand mixer with the paddle attachment. Just make sure the almond paste is broken into very small pieces so it blends in smoothly.

Are these cookies gluten-free?

Yes! Soft & Chewy Almond Paste Cookies are naturally gluten-free, as they don’t rely on any flour. Just double-check labels on your almond paste and powdered sugar for peace of mind if you’re baking for someone with celiac or gluten sensitivity.

Can I make the dough in advance?

Absolutely—this dough can refrigerate, tightly wrapped, for up to 24 hours before baking. Let it come slightly to room temperature to make shaping easier, then proceed as directed for fresh-baked flavor on your own schedule.

Why do my cookies turn out too flat or sticky?

Small changes in the amount of egg white or using marzipan instead of almond paste can affect texture. Make sure you’re measuring precisely, and try chilling the dough for 15-20 minutes before baking if your kitchen is warm. Cookies may seem sticky while shaping, but resist adding extra flour—embrace the tacky dough for that perfect chew.
